## Vorteile der Anwendungsschicht
* Bietet eine gemeinsame Schnittstelle für Anwendungen zur Kommunikation mit dem Netzwerk. Dadurch können Anwendungen geschrieben werden, ohne sich um die Details der zugrunde liegenden Netzwerkprotokolle kümmern zu müssen.
* Unterstützt eine Vielzahl von Anwendungen. Die Anwendungsschicht kann zur Unterstützung einer Vielzahl von Anwendungen verwendet werden, darunter Surfen im Internet, E-Mail, Dateifreigabe und Spiele.
* Bietet Sicherheitsfunktionen. Die Anwendungsschicht kann Sicherheitsfunktionen wie Verschlüsselung und Authentifizierung bereitstellen, um Daten vor unbefugtem Zugriff zu schützen.
* Ermöglicht Erweiterbarkeit. Die Anwendungsschicht kann erweitert werden, um neue Anwendungen und Dienste zu unterstützen.
Nachteile der Anwendungsschicht
* Kann komplex sein. Der Entwurf und die Implementierung der Anwendungsschicht können komplex sein, insbesondere für Anwendungen, die eine hohe Leistung oder Zuverlässigkeit erfordern.
* Kann ressourcenintensiv sein. Die Anwendungsschicht kann ressourcenintensiv sein, insbesondere für Anwendungen, die viel Rechenleistung oder Speicher benötigen.
* Kann anfällig für Sicherheitsangriffe sein. Die Anwendungsschicht kann anfällig für Sicherheitsangriffe wie Malware und Phishing-Angriffe sein.